Ask possible roof specialists concerns such as whether or not they are licensed and bonded. Ask which roof item manufacturers they are licensed and authorized by, for setup of products and guarantee purposes.
Several resources are available to find a certified roofer; recommendations, city government licensing companies, and web sites that provide specialists for hire, or a list of specialists who are licensed and bonded.
A licensed roofing specialist can be called to prevent additional damage to the roofing, or personal injury to the property owner triggered by trying to examine it his or her self. A roof assessment should be performed every year; consistent weathering by sun, heat, rain, snow, cold, hail, and wind can cause roof material to break down. An accredited roof specialist will know what to look for.
